    Abstract:

    The effect of temperature on nutrient removal performance and operation cost with DO control by frequency conversion was investigated during the longterm operation process of treating realistic domestic wastewater with pilotscale SBR process. It is found that the temperature has limited influence on the removal efficiency of COD and PO43-P, while has obvious impact on ammonia removal. Ammonia oxidation rate decreased sharply with the decrease of temperature when the temperature was from 11 to 26℃. Meanwhile, phosphorous uptake and release rate of microorganism almost fixed at normal level under temperature (1826℃) and decreased sharply at temperature (1118℃). Finally, the variation of energy consumption at different temperature was investigated. And the effect of DO control by frequency conversion on the energy consumption of aeration phase was analyzed.
